Output 24d057804a555fa2c8a436e7ffdf630e6b8636bfd891481aaba9e0483a175096:0

value
291482
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85cf3e655a888eb62001b7cd5e9cc0dc87d9d47e OP_EQUAL
address
3DtY4c14CB3extJDrScDVsJqAsFqk3JH4X
transaction
24d057804a555fa2c8a436e7ffdf630e6b8636bfd891481aaba9e0483a175096
spent
true